Tips: mute other programs in Windows 7

by David Nield on July 5, 2010

You can mute sounds from other programs when taking a call.

New in Windows 7 is a feature that will reduce the volume of your applications when the system detects that you’re receiving or making a phonecall with your PC (via a service such as Skype). To tweak this behaviour, or to disable it completely, open up the Hardware and Sound/ Sound dialog from Control Panel and visit the Communications tabs.
